Rockwell Automation to acquire intelligent conveying systems manufacturer
Rockwell Automation has announced it has agreed to purchase MagneMotion, a manufacturer of intelligent conveying systems used across a broad range of industrial applications, including packaging and material handling.
“MagneMotion expands our existing capabilities in independent cart technology. Our recent acquisition of Jacobs Automation and its iTRAK technology is complementary to MagneMotion’s portfolio. We see a future where the transportation of products within the factory, whether inside of a particular machine or between machines, will be fully controlled to optimise the productivity and flexibility of the entire process,” said Marco Wishart, vice president and general manager of Rockwell Automation’s motion control business.
MagneMotion will be integrated into Rockwell Automation’s motion business, within its Architecture & Software segment.
